I would say, not necessarily SLR. Go for a Bridge - because everything is integrated there's limited ability to lose stuff , and they're fairly easy to operate single handed while flying with the other.
If you want a suggestion, try the Canon SX60. I use the slightly older SX50 , and have taken some superb photographs both on the ground and from the air. A cheap adapter allows you to fit filters, and it'll fit any of the usual mounts. I also have a radio remote control, designed for the more expensive SLRs that works with it and cost me £20 or so.
